A contract role based in Belfast, requiring 3 days a week attendance. An investment banking client is seeking an experienced Business Manager with a focus on strategic workforce planning and financial oversight, working closely with Finance, HR, and Senior Leadership to deliver operational excellence across the business unit.
Core responsibilities include:
- Serving as a strategic partner to the business unit leader, accountable for driving operational efficiency, functional governance, and ensuring alignment with broader corporate objectives while supporting the leadership team in delivering key business outcomes.
- Leading the adoption of workforce planning initiatives across functions and business areas, setting clear direction and building structured plans to meet agreed targets and deadlines.
- Overseeing Finance, Headcount, and Resource tracking and planning in line with approved budgets and organisational priorities.
- Managing resource and skills planning alongside ongoing Organisational Health monitoring to ensure the business unit remains fit for purpose.
- Acting as the primary liaison between senior management and Global Function partners including HR, Finance, Legal, and ICRM.
- Championing the delivery of key strategic initiatives while fostering a positive organisational culture and driving engagement and communications across all stakeholder groups.
- Coordinating activity across multiple areas of the business unit, including business continuity planning, establishing clear action plans and accountability frameworks to advance business priorities.
